Ransomeware There have been lots of articles and scaremongering about images on social media this week. This article actually sums up the ‘ransomware’ issue quite accurately.


The Truth Behind Malware On Facebook, LinkedIn; Google's New Policy On Malware Sites Freaking Scary


The reality is that you have nothing to worry about by browsing your LinkedIn feed, viewing and sharing images. The only time you should ever be concerned is when you download images to your PC (Mac not affected). This is not likely to happen, the only situation I can imagine you being at risk from is if someone sends you a message with an image attachment - in this situation, only download that image if you are 100% sure of the source.

Introducing our new game - Linked-in-the-bin!


I’m trying something new this week. It’s mainly a bit of fun but I’m hoping you might find it useful as well. The format is based on the BBC TV series Room 101 where contestants nominate something they wish to be banned and sent to room 101.


In this version I have invited two of my respected colleagues/competitors from the world of LinkedIn Trainers to nominate which LinkedIn feature they would like to dump ‘in the bin’


The format works as follows;


  • Each person has up to 2 minutes to explain why their chosen feature should be dumped in the bin.

  • The other 2 contestants get to counter this with their own argument as to why the feature shouldn’t binned. Each person has up to 1 minute of rebuttal.

  • The original nominator gets the final word. Just 30 secs to come back on the others arguments.

  • The winner is decided by you, simply vote by Tweeting your vote using #linkedinthebin and the name of the person whose feature you agree should be binned.

For example Tweet : #linkedinthebin I vote for Mark. Of course you don’t have to vote for me!
